"Practitioner research" refers to the process of conducting research studies or investigations by professionals who work in a specific field or industry. These individuals use their expertise and practical experience to gather data and gain a deeper understanding of their own practice or the work they do. It helps practitioners develop new knowledge, improve their skills, and enhance the overall quality of their work. Full definition
